Im after any support/tips on how I can get my rig running (as smoothly as possible) in a different room. Currently my PC is set up in my office which is upstairs, with my living room on the opposite side of the house downstairs. I live in a 2/3 bed terraced house in the UK, so anyone from here will be familiar with the size. 

I've always been a couch console gamer, but decided to join the master race last year and migrate my library over to Steam slowly but surely. I'd love to have the flexibility of playing my PC in either room but don't want to start drilling holes in walls to run cables just yet. 

I'm not 100% against streaming, but as my PC is high spec and I've got an LG C3 oled downstairs, it seems a waste to lose the fidelity.

for transmitting hdmi and usb over long distance is best done by hdmi over ethernet and usb over ethernet. you don't have to drill holes through the wall you could run the cables along the base of the wall instead. Here's a video explaining hdmi over ethernet

If your TV supports installing Steam Link and connecting a controller via Bluetooth directly, do that. It's a built-in Steam feature that allows you to stream gameplay and input. Otherwise, look into getting a Chromecast or an Android box to install Steam Link on there. If all your devices are on the same LAN and ideally on Ethernet instead of Wi-Fi, it shouldn't mean too much latency or quality loss.
